Produced during the 19th century, these utilitarian storage pieces often featured softwoods like pine treated with decorative painted finishes, such as scumbling or faux wood-graining, to imitate pricier hardwoods.

They were predominantly constructed from solid pine or deal, using hand-cut dovetail joints, turned timber knob handles, and layered oil-based paint or graining effects.

Genuine period paint exhibits natural wear patterns around handles and edges, historical craquelure, and an aged patina that synthetic modern paints cannot accurately replicate.

Position the chest as a focal storage piece in a bedroom, hallway, or living space, pairing its textured painted surface with neutral textiles and contemporary ceramics.

Dust regularly with a dry, soft cloth, avoid harsh chemical cleaners or excessive water, and apply a light coat of clear beeswax annually to protect the original finish.
